Patent number: 11933023Abstract: A plus-side main connection line (27) connects electrical equipment (21), (22) to a plus terminal (26A) of a battery (26). A plus-side isolating switch (28) is provided in the plus-side main connection line (27) to connect or disconnect the electrical equipment (21), (22) and or from the plus terminal (26A) of the battery (26). A plus-side auxiliary connection line (30) connects a urea SCR controller (25) to the plus terminal (26A) of the battery (26) in a position upstream of the plus-side isolating switch (28). A minus-side main connection line (32) connects a minus terminal (26B) of the battery (26) to ground. A minus-side isolating switch (33) is provided in the minus-side main connection line (32) to connect or disconnect the minus terminal (26B) of the battery (26) and or from ground.Type: GrantFiled: December 13, 2019Date of Patent: March 19, 2024Assignee: Hitachi Construction Machinery Co., Ltd.Inventors: Hisashi Tago, Takenori Hiroki, Tomoya Murazumi, Hironori Itou, Daiki Machida, Junya Matsumoto

Patent number: 10959656Abstract: Disclosed herein is a technique for observing the insular cortex activity by using electroencephalograms. A method for sampling cerebral insular cortex activity includes: recording electroencephalograms (EEGs) provided by a plurality of EEG electrodes; creating a three-dimensional model in the form of a mesh in which a subject's brain is decomposed into a plurality of sites according to the subject's brain structure and positioning the plurality of EEG electrodes by reference to an image representing the subject's brain and head structure; creating a forward model by modeling a correlation between the activities of the respective brain sites of the three-dimensional model and an electroencephalogram distribution of the positioned EEG electrodes; and associating, by reference to information about a region of interest measured by functional magnetic resonance imaging (fMRI) and the forward model, data about the electroencephalograms recorded with the cerebral activity of the region of interest.Type: GrantFiled: August 9, 2017Date of Patent: March 30, 2021Assignee: HIROSHIMA UNIVERSITYInventors: Noriaki Kanayama, Kai Makita, Takashi Sasaoka, Masahiro Machizawa, Tomoya Matsumoto, Shigeto Yamawaki
